Response to your request

While our aim is to provide information whenever possible, in this instance this Office does not have the information you have requested. 
Please be informed of the below procedure in ITR Filing prior to 2013:
1.	The employers provide for the BIR Form 2316 to their employees after the year ends; and
2.	Subsequently, all employees are required to file their returns to the RDOs where they are registered, with tax due or zero/no payment. 

The mandatory submission of Employees’ BIR Form 2316 in lieu of the Income Tax Return (ITR), “who are qualified for substituted filing” by the employers started the year 2013, reference-based in RR No. 11-2013 and further amended by RR 2-2015, hence we cannot provide a copy of your BIR 2316 from 2006-2012.

However, your BIR Form 2316 should have been issued to you by your previous employer as it is mandated by law that every employer shall issue BIR Form No. 2316 to every employee before the close of such calendar year, or on the day on which the last payment of compensation is made.
